Planning a trip to the American capital? Trips.pk offers a specialized 2026 comparison of flight schedules for the Lahore to Washington Dulles corridor. While there are currently no direct non-stop flights, premium 1-stop connections through major global hubs can get you to Washington Dulles International Airport (IAD) in as little as 21 to 24 hours.

No, there are no direct non-stop flights currently. Most 2026 itineraries involve one stop in hubs like Abu Dhabi, Doha, or Istanbul.
A 1-stop journey typically takes between 21 and 26 hours. The fastest 2026 routes are often via Turkish Airlines or Qatar Airways.
November is historically the cheapest month for return fares in 2026, followed by February.
Yes, a valid US Visa (such as B1/B2) is required. Ensure you apply well in advance of your travel dates.
Washington DC is 9 hours behind Lahore (Pakistan Standard Time).
The Silver Line Metro is the most efficient option, taking about 53 minutes for approx. $4–$6. Taxis and Uber are also available, costing between $55 and $70 and taking roughly 40 minutes depending on traffic.
